Revised text should focus on the comments/recommendations and be of appropriate length. There are no page limits for the revisions, but content and clarity are preferable to volume. Be sure to cite the page where those changes appear or, clearly explain why changes were not made. Lack of adoption of a given suggestion must be justified.Įach 'ARS response' should be sufficiently detailed to stand on its own. The CONTENT of the response should indicate that the scientists have made all reasonable efforts to accommodate the suggestions made. The TONE of the response should be neutral and never defensive or condescending.

The response should be professional and convey a respectful difference of opinion. It is entirely acceptable to disagree with a panel recommendation. While all recommendations must be carefully considered, there is no requirement that all be incorporated.

(See Appendix 10: Sample Peer Review Recommendations and ARS Responses)When comments involve recommendations or questions about project objectives, NPLs share responsibility for formulating the response. In most cases, scientists review and respond to the guidance provided. Responses are needed ONLY where a response box is present. Panel Recommendations will contain expandable text boxes labeled “ARS Response” for answering the queries and recommendations of the panel. This describes the level of revision required, the timing of revision and whether the revised project plan will be re-reviewed (Go to the OSQR Handbook). After the peer review, scientists will receive a composite 'Action Class' score.
